A Lora-based Testbed Development for Stingless Bee Monitoring System

Abstract
In recent years, stingless bee honey has gained popularity due to its health benefits and commercial potential. There is a worrying tendency of bee colonies leaving its hives suddenly, and a specific research has been done to monitor the insect's habits. This project proposed a testbed for a stingless beehive monitoring system capable of capturing sensory data that provides an accurate indication of the bee's health and activity. This project utilises a raspberry pi gateway as a LoRa packet forwarder and four Arduino end nodes to collect sensor data from stingless beehives. The outcome showed that all planned functionalities had been accomplished, and these characteristics are expected to provide sufficient information to the beekeeper to take appropriate action to avert colony collapse. Future studies will focus on the modelling and correlation of measured environmental data in order to forecast bee colony loss.
